Galaxy S3 just died, takes ages to be repaired

Electronics and household app.

On Friday 15-Nov-2013 evening, my Galaxy S3 just died. At first we thought it was the battery since the phone is not switching on at all. On Saturday 16-Nov-2013 I took the phone to the Samsung store in Vodaworld Midrand, and after testing and found that the battery was not faulty, the showed us away to the Samsung Smart Care Centre in Weltevreden Park, Roodepoort. They also had a quick look at the phone and said it is a possible motherboard fault and that they will have to book it in, which we then did. They gave us a job number for follow up (SA80468). Also they advised that they do not have loan phones for the time being (BIG NEGATIVE). Phoned again today to follow up, and the phone is not close to being repaired yet. In the meantime I have to sit with one of my old phones on which I cannot do my work. It would be nice if Samsung can have my S3 ready before the end of this week!!!
